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9622 41615 1457782
853186 883995568
853186 883995568
2643570 26 880034
All about undefined
Interested in learning more?
853186 883995568
2643570 26 880034
See more
77 8960 3086299789
3346 118 9794323206 40111807
See more
17484724952 960845
733735 31375200 0331 67917
See more